Adjuvant radiotherapyIn this case, patient is 45 years old (Score 2) with size 5 cm (Score 3), margin of 4 mm (Score 2), necrotic features withouthigh grade (Score 2), the total score is 9. Usually for score 7-9, if local excision is done radiotherapy should be given,If simple mastectomy is done, there is no need of adjuvant trcatment In this patient next best step would be adjuvant radiotherapy.DCIS is predominantly seen in the female breast (accounts for 5% of male breast cancers)DCIS carries a high risk for progression to an invasive cancer.DCIS is classified on the basis of nuclear grade & presence of necrosis
